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
593155 20103881981 46298786 922444 77243
051344 952102
051344 952102
84108822663 0354626 33174 25051 588063
All about undefined
Interested in learning more?
051344 952102
84108822663 0354626 33174 25051 588063
See more
9489656 74428675 21
22933085 0977 169
See more
01508054641 268
809 53385501636 124851
See more